Abstract:
Chiari-like malformation (CM) and syringomyelia (SM) are prevalent in Cavalier King Charles Spaniels (CKCS). We hypothesized that CKCS with clinical signs compatible with CM+/-SM exhibit sleep disturbances. Thirty-seven CKCS with and without clinical signs compatible with CM+/-SM were included. No magnetic resonance imaging was required for inclusion. A questionnaire-based study was conducted using two validated instruments: CHASE to assess CM+/-SM severity and SNoRE 3.0 to evaluate sleep disturbances. Dogs with CHASE scores ≥7 were classified as having clinical signs. Nineteen dogs with clinical signs (median: 5 years, range: 3-10 years) and 18 without clinical signs (mean: 4.1 years, SD: 2.6) were included, with median CHASE scores of 13 (range: 7-18) and 1 (range: 0-6), respectively. Dogs with clinical signs had higher median SNoRE scores (median: 10, range: 6-30) than dogs without clinical signs (median: 7, range: 6-15). Sleep quality (padj = 0.008) and sleep interruptions due to dreaming (padj = 0.003) were significantly different between groups, with clinically affected dogs showing higher scores and greater variability. CKCS with clinical signs compatible with CM+/-SM show evidence of sleep disturbances, warranting confirmation with polysomnography and consideration in therapeutic management.
